    3k mostly fun build

    Ok first time posting a build here so sorry if it's wrong format or anything but here goes...

    Lords:
    Thanquol and bone ripper (I prefer him for dreaded 13th over a grey seer for his tokens)

    Heroes:
    Death master snitch (infiltrated)
    Bsb: storm banner
    Priest: portents of verminous doom, 2 tokens

    Core:
    140 clan rats, full regiment, 35 models per regiment
    2 wind mortars
    2 rattling guns

    Special:
    10 gutter runners, champ only, 2 sets of 5
    10 jezzails, champ only, 1 unit
    15 globadiers, champ only, 1 unit
    1 wind mortar

    Rare:
    Doomwheel
    2 warp lightning cannons

    Total points:2997

    This is my attempt at a shooter/magic heavy list and will play against WoC primarily as well as tomb kings and high elves (against those 2 I will probably sub out the jezzails for more gutter runners or globadiers depending on feedback)

    Concerns: so many points held up in fairly weak rats basically they were just filler for core points and to get a few weapon teams and will hold up units for the globadiers to safely bomb away at

    Possible substitutions:

    A HPA instead of Doomwheel and cutting down jezzails to fit
    Census bearers instead of Doomwheel
    More globadiers instead of Doomwheel
    3 sets of storm vermin instead of 4 sets of clan rats (would have to play with points/banners to know how many would fit)

    Keep the DW, they are great in shooty lists.

    Couple suggestions:

    Gutters need slings and poison to shine, especially against T4 armies. No champ. They rule though, one of our best units.

    Jezzails should split into units as small as possible to have the option of separate targets, and to split up your shooting threat. No champ.

    Globes look fine. These and jezzails will get their points back only if they have hard things to shoot at.

    Shield for the BSB, storm banner is bad for our shooty lists, it affects gutters. If no storm, give him armor of destiny and halberd instead of shield.

    A warlock will do more damage than a priest for less points, consider why you want him.

    Otherwise looks awesome, the above comments are just optimization suggestions.

    Hhhmm good points for the bsb and warlock vs priest...my original list when I had the priest was going to be slaves and one unit of clanrats before I realized slaves couldn't support a weapon team and I wanted that unit as strong as possible since it would be the only close combat guys I'd have

    That list did include points for gutters to have slings and poison..I'm on a break at work I'll redesign slightly and re-post

    in order to get slaves id have to either give up weapon teams if i replaced clanrats with them or something else if i keep the clanrats what would you suggest? i wanted to have slaves when i first created the list since they can have slings as well and through magic poison too

    hmm not too sure where you can sqeeze them in, however people generally run them naked or go with shield to get a parry 6+ ward. They have BS2 which deems like an issue but i'd like to hear what brock has to say, that many shots should do something
